郑州单片机解决方案与功能计划书——涵盖STM32、ESP8266等开发技术
录入编辑:超级管理员 | 发布时间:2025-08-03一、项目背景:
随着物联网(IoT)的快速发展,越来越多的企业开始关注如何利用先进的微控制器实现智能化和自动化。郑州单片机解决方案旨在提供一个全面的技术框架来支持各种嵌入式系统应用开发需求。
二、功能模块介绍
- 1. STM32 单片机控制核心:使用STM32系列作为硬件平台,该芯片提供了强大的计算能力和丰富的外设资源。通过搭配相应的软件库和工具链来实现高效的数据处理。
- 2. ESP8266 Wi-Fi模块集成: 利用ESP8266的Wi-Fi连接能力进行数据传输、远程控制等功能开发。
- 3. 4G模组通信:通过SIM7000C等型号实现稳定的网络接入,满足设备间的数据交换需求。支持TCP/IP协议栈简化应用层编程复杂度。
- 4. CAT1模组优化: 在低功耗场景下选择CAT1技术路线, 可以显著降低运行成本并且保证通信质量稳定可靠。
- 5. 合宙LuatOS系统开发:基于Lua语言的轻量级操作系统,适合资源受限环境下的嵌入式应用部署。提供丰富的API接口便于二次扩展升级服务。
- 6. ESP32高级功能实现: 结合ESP32强大的硬件特性(如蓝牙、Wi-Fi双模等),为物联网设备开发提供更多可能性,并且能够灵活应对各种复杂场景挑战。
- 7. Arduino平台兼容性:支持使用Arduino IDE进行快速原型设计和简易编程,有利于非专业背景人员参与项目创新。
- 硬件选择上主要考虑性能稳定性与成本控制之间的平衡。例如STM32系列具有广泛的应用生态体系;ESP8266则以其低廉的价格和强大的网络功能而受到青睐。
软件框架方面,我们选择了FreeRTOS、Arduino核心库以及LuatOS等开源项目作为基础架构。这些工具不仅能够满足日常开发任务需求,在社区支持上也十分活跃,有助于解决遇到的技术难题。
此外还引入了Mbed OS、ESP-IDF框架来进一步增强系统的可维护性和扩展性。通过采用模块化设计思想可以轻松实现功能的增删改查,提高开发效率和产品质量。
- 四、技术难点与周期预估
在项目实施过程中可能会遇到如下几个主要挑战:
- (1) 跨平台兼容性问题:不同的单片机型号可能需要进行针对性的适配工作,以确保应用程序能够在各种硬件环境下正常运行。
(2)功耗管理策略制定: 对于移动设备或电池供电装置而言, 如何有效降低能耗是一个关键点。需要综合考虑芯片特性、软件算法以及应用场景等因素来达成最佳效果。
- (3) 安全性保障措施:
随着物联网技术的广泛应用,网络安全问题日益凸显出来。因此在设计之初就需要充分考虑到数据加密传输, 用户身份验证等安全机制以防止潜在威胁的发生。
预计整个项目开发周期为6个月左右时间,在此期间我们将投入大约10位经验丰富的工程师进行协作完成各项任务目标。
五、人员配比与施工安排建议:
- (一) 硬件设计团队:3人,主要负责单片机选型, PCB板绘制以及外围电路搭建工作;
- (二) 软件开发小组:5名成员专注于操作系统移植、驱动程序编写及应用层功能实现等。
- 联系电话:18969108718(陈经理)
- 微信号码同手机号:请直接通过电话或加好友方式与我们取得联系,共同探讨合作机会!欢迎垂询有关郑州单片机开发的任何问题。
六、联系方式:
三、技术选型考量

上一篇:郑州STM32 ESP8266 单片机解决方案及功能计划书
下一篇:没有了!
下一篇:没有了!